The measurement of the level or quantity of fluids, liquids, or other substances flowing in an open or closed system is done using a level sensor. Continuous and spot level measurements are the two different types of level measurements. Continuous level sensors deliver precise results when sensing levels up to a predetermined limit. Contrarily, point level sensors merely reveal if the liquid level is high or low.
The output device that the level sensors are often connected to allows them to send their results to a monitoring system. Modern technologies include wireless data transfer to the monitoring system, which is effective in elevated and hazardous sites that are difficult for any regular person to access.
